IN THE HISTORIC CENTRE OF A RUSSIAN PORT CITY, A FLAGSHIP COFFEE CHAIN HAS A BAKERY AT ITS CORE

BEST SHOT

Craving re-engagement with your favourite third place space? The high street coffee shop is a daily jump off point for many people. With so many eyes on it daily, why should the venue’s design be dulled by a cookie cutter approach?

Coffee Machine Bakery in Vladivostok is the flagship store of a successful chain and the first major street retail project of Miyao Design Studio. Located in the historic centre of the city, it was conceptualised by a team made up of lead architect Katerina Borodina, art director Sergei Piterskii and graphic designer Anton Tretyak.

As the bakery stands at the centre of the Coffee Machine store, so baking is integral to its design process.

A quick service area at its entrance is themed with accent materials of copper and steel, the colour of which is associated with the warmth of baking. To obtain the desired colour of the steel panels, they were processed with a specific chemical composition and baked in an oven.
